David Pescovitz: Ameritrade (or someone using their name) is auctioning off a 37-foot Winnebago Adventurer tricked out with seven computer workstations, external video wall, DirecPC satellite system for Internet connectivity, 32-foot LED display along the roof, two 10kw generators, and a ton of other gear. From the eBay listing:
 03 I 03 D8 Cb C8 1 B* Brushed metal interior components with Astro-turf walls and black rubberized flooring

* Coleman Mack climate control system in workstation area, standard A/C and heat in cockpit

* Track lighting throughout interior

* Ample storage compartments under vehicle with extra wall surface material

* Excellent condition – was acquired in 2002 corporate merger

* Bathroom and living amenities have been removed to accommodate computer equipment

Networked, Powered Tiles Concept


Networked, Powered Tiles Concept 09/22/2004 04:24 PM

tile_cf02[1].jpg imageThese "Pervsaive Ambience" tile concept by Caleb Fung would an extremely elegant way to add unobtrusive function to rooms. Each tile can serve as a link in a network, providing power and information to various "node" tiles, including "lighting tiles, heated tiles, flat speaker tiles, and LCD tiles." It would be wonderful if someone would make these; it would be more wondeful if someone made these an open standard.

The Pervasive Ambience tiles are just one submission to Design Boom's '100% Tiles' competition.

Intel Chasing Networked Home Concept


Intel Chasing Networked Home Concept 02/18/2004 01:17 PM
Intel has a number of ideas for wirelessly sharing data among devices like TVs and computers in the home: It demonstrated a concept PC that runs on Microsoft's Media Center version of XP. The PC connects to a TV, can share content wirelessly, and can be controlled by a remote control instead of a keyboard. Intel is also working on a couple of new chips including Grantsdale, which includes integrated graphics, support for dual monitors and DDR2 memory. Intel is also working on a chip it's calling Alderwood which will let PCs act as access points....
